Fee Structure
| Program | University/Board | Duration | Admission Fee (One-time) | Monthly Tuition Fee | Other Charges (Annual) |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Pre-Primary (ECD) | NEB | 3 Years | Rs. 3,000 - 5,000 | Rs. 1,500 - 2,500 | Rs. 2,000 |
| Primary (1-5) | NEB | 5 Years | Rs. 5,000 - 7,000 | Rs. 2,000 - 3,000 | Rs. 3,000 |
| Lower Secondary (6-8) | NEB | 3 Years | Rs. 7,000 - 9,000 | Rs. 3,000 - 4,000 | Rs. 4,000 |
| Secondary (9-10) | NEB | 2 Years | Rs. 10,000 - 12,000 | Rs. 4,000 - 5,500 | Rs. 5,000 |

Admission Process
Florence Academy English Boarding School follows a transparent and merit-based admission policy. The academic session typically begins in Baishakh (April).
- Eligibility: Students must meet the age requirements for their respective grades.
- Required Documents: Transfer Certificate (TC), Birth Certificate, and previous Grade Sheets.
- Application Steps: Obtain the prospectus and application form from the school office, submit the filled form with documents.
- Entrance Requirements: Candidates for Grade 1 and above must clear a written entrance test followed by an interview with the principal.
Scholarships & Financial Assistance
To ensure that quality education is accessible to all, Florence Academy offers several scholarship schemes:
- Merit Scholarships: Awarded to students who top their respective classes in annual examinations.
- Government Scholarships: Quotas for Dalit, Janajati, and underprivileged students as per the Ministry of Education guidelines.
- Institutional Grants: Financial aid for families facing temporary economic hardships and for siblings studying in the same school.
- Jehendar Scholarship: Full tuition waivers for the top performer in the entrance examination for new admissions.
